Technical Specifications
| Parameter | Details |
|---|---|
| Brand Name | FMC Miracle |
| Technical Name | Triacontanol 0.1% EW |
| IRAC MoA Code | N/A (Plant Growth Regulator) |
| Chemical Group | Saturated Primary Alcohol |
| Formulation | EW (Emulsion in Water) |
| Toxicity Label | Green/Blue (Low Toxicity Biostimulant) |
How It Works: Mode of Action
FMC Miracle works at the cellular level to "wake up" the plant's metabolism. Unlike standard NPK fertilizers that provide raw materials, this regulator tells the plant how to use those materials efficiently.
[Image of plant photosynthesis process]- Photosynthetic Upregulation: It activates the Rubisco enzyme, which is the engine of photosynthesis. This allows the plant to fix carbon dioxide faster, turning sunlight into growth more efficiently.
- Enzyme Cascade: It triggers a chain reaction of enzymes, including nitrate reductase, which helps the plant absorb and utilize nitrogen from the soil more effectively.
- Hormonal Balance: The formula stimulates the plant's natural production of auxins and gibberellins, leading to better cell elongation, stronger stems, and reduced flower drop.
This multi-targeted approach results in greener leaves (more chlorophyll), robust root systems, and significantly higher dry matter accumulation.

Dosage & Application Guide
The Golden Rule: Always follow the "Dose per Acre" for accurate results.
Dosage per Acre, Litre, & Pre-Harvest Interval (PHI)
| Crop | Dose (ml / Acre) | Water (L / Acre) | Dose (ml / Litre) | PHI (Days)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Cotton | 150 - 200 ml | 150 - 200 L | 1.0 - 1.5 ml | -- |
| Rice | 150 - 200 ml | 150 - 200 L | 1.0 - 1.5 ml | -- |
| Vegetables | 150 - 200 ml | 150 - 200 L | 1.0 - 1.5 ml | -- |
*PHI = Pre-Harvest Interval: The minimum number of days to wait between the last spray and harvesting. (Always check local labels as PHI may vary by region).
How to Apply: Best Practices
- Timing: For best results, spray during the early vegetative stage, pre-flowering, or during fruit setting. Apply in the early morning or late evening to avoid rapid evaporation.
- Mixing: The EW formulation is highly soluble. Add the required quantity to a small amount of water first, mix well, and then add to the main tank.
- Coverage: Ensure uniform coverage on foliage. The "Radium Effect" helps absorption, but good spray coverage is still essential for maximum yield.
- Safety: Always wear PPE (gloves, mask, goggles). Wash hands thoroughly after use.
